1、Java 基础扎实,熟悉多线程与并发编程,有通过多线程技术提升系统性能的经验。
2、熟练运用 Spring、Mybatis、SpringBoot 等开源框架。对其原理有一定的了解。
3、熟悉 MySQL 数据库和 SQL 性能调优,精通 MySQL 执行计划的分析。
4、熟练使用 redis,熟悉redis集群模式,哨兵模式,持久化机制和淘汰策略等。
5、熟悉分布式协调 、集群、高可用、高并发解决方案。熟悉分布式和微服务常见解决方案。
6、熟悉 jvm ,熟悉常用的垃圾回收器和算法。
7、熟悉springcloud各个组件,gateway,ribbon,nacos,feign,sentinel等。
8、有带团队经验。
应用集成:用户可以在页面上拖拉拽一些服务器组件,并上传部署相关文件,一键部署应用。主要技术有springboot,mybatis,redis,rabbitmq
角色 | 职位 |
负责人 | java高级开发工程师 |
队员 | 后端工程师 |